前言

效果预览:

目录

  1. 扩展安装
  2. 图片背景设置
  3. 主题透明并扩展到 IDE

内容

扩展安装

ClaudiaIDE 扩展下载

我们打开VS的扩展安装界面:【扩展】->【管理扩展】->【联机】,输入 “ClaudiaIDE”,可以看到搜索结果:“ClaudiaIDE”。如果你是 Visual Studio 2022 用户,强烈建议不要用最新版(当前时间为2021.12.26日,我发现这个当前最新版3.0.5有个bug)。你可以进入 ClaudiaIDE 的 GitHub 官网选择旧版,但是只支持 3.0.1+ 版本,所以还是要注意(具体的官网也有说明,记得仔细阅读)。

ClaudiaIDE GitHub 历代版本下载传送门

主题背景编辑扩展下载

Visual Studio 2022

我们打开VS的扩展安装界面:【扩展】->【管理扩展】->【联机】,输入 “Visual Studio Color Theme Designer 2022”,可以看到搜索结果:“Visual Studio Color Theme Designer 2022”。

Visual Studio 2019 及旧版本

我们打开VS的扩展安装界面:【工具】->【扩展和更新】->【联机】,输入 “Color Theme Editor for Visual Studio 2019”(2019对于自己的版本号),可以看到搜索结果:“Color Theme Editor for Visual Studio 2019”。具体其他操作可以参考这篇博客:Visual Studio 2017 设置透明背景图

因为操作方法略有小差异,我就只以 VS2022 版本为实例进行演示操作,旧版参考其他博客即可。

图片背景设置

我们打开VS:【工具】->【选项】->【ClaudiaIDE】。

然后添加自己的图片,按照我这个配置即可:

主题透明并扩展到 IDE

操作流程

我们重新启动 VS2022 ,然后新建一个项目(中途遇到问题请点击此处跳转):

根据下面的列表,修改指定控件的指定属性值为 2A252526:

(VS2022 有部分是两个属性,只要修改颜色最深的那个就行了!不然会有问题,不信你试试awa)

TreeView -> Background

Environment -> Window

Environment -> EnvironmentBackground

Environment -> EnvironmentBackgroundGradientBegin

Environment -> EnvironmentBackgroundGradientEnd

Environment -> EnvironmentBackgroundGradientMiddle1

Environment -> EnvironmentBackgroundGradientMiddle2

Environment -> MainWindowActiveCaption

Environment -> MainWindowInactiveCaption

Environment -> CommandShelfBackgroundGradientBegin

Environment -> CommandShelfBackgroundGradientEnd

Environment -> CommandShelfBackgroundGradientMiddle

Environment -> CommandShelfHighlightGradientBegin

Environment -> CommandShelfHighlightGradientEnd

Environment -> CommandShelfHighlightGradientMiddle

Environment -> CommandBarGradientBegin

Environment -> CommandBarGradientEnd

Environment -> CommandBarGradientMiddle

Environment -> CommandBarToolBarBorder

注意这三个选项,只改颜色最深的那个





问题说明

遇到这个问题的话可以看下面的操作

操作

打开 Visual Studio Installer ,然后选择【修改】,勾选对应的【.NET Framework 4.7.2 目标包】,最后【修改】即可。

点我返回【操作流程】

应用

修改好了后直接点击【应用】就可以看到透明背景主题了awa...

声明

本文作者:SeaYJ

转载请注明出处:https://www.cnblogs.com/SeaYJ/p/15732266.html

Visual Studio 设置背景图片主题(所有版本设置方法)的更多相关文章

  1. visual studio 2013设置背景图片

    今天听了公司的一个经验分享会,发现VS竟然可以设置背景图片!还是个萌妹子!!被萌了一脸鼻血!!! 设置方法很简单:安装扩展ClaudiaIDE 1.在这里下载扩展,https://visualstud ...

  2. Visual Studio的背景插件

    分享一个Visual Studio的背景插件,让堆码更富情趣..哈哈   忘记一件重要的事情,我使用的是VS 2012版,其他更高版本应该是可以找到的,以下版本就不清楚了.有可能找不到,见谅,也不是我 ...

  3. android设置背景图片透明

    设置Activiyt为透明可以在Activity中引用系统透明主题android:theme="@android:style/Theme.Translucent" 设置背景图片透明 ...

  4. background-size (设置背景图片的大小)

    设置背景图片的大小,以长度值或百分比显示(数值包括 长度length和百分比percentage),还可以通过cover和contain来对图片进行伸缩. 语法:background-size: au ...

  5. img只显示图片一部分 或 css设置背景图片只显示图片指定区域

    17:14 2016/3/22img只显示图片一部分 或 css设置背景图片只显示图片指定区域 background-position: 100% 56%; 设置背景图片显示图片的哪个坐标区域,图片左 ...

  6. 为窗体设置背景图片-UI界面编辑器(SkinStudio)教程

    1.1.   为窗体设置背景图片 在窗体的Background属性中选择图片设置为窗体背景图片

  7. UIView 设置背景图片

    http://blog.csdn.net/qijianli/article/details/7777268 项目中,可能需要我们为某个视图设置背景图片,而API中UIView没有设置背景图片的方法,那 ...

  8. tr设置背景图片

    tr是不能设置背景图片的....

  9. [Netbeans]为面板设置背景图片

    与AndroidStudio等类似IDE不同,在Netbeans开发桌面程序时,不可以直接通过src=@drawable 等方法为窗口设置背景图片.这里介绍一种简便的方法: 1:首先,拖动一个面板到f ...

随机推荐

  1. 【HarmonyOS】【Json解析】ZSON 与 HiJson 使用

    HiLog配置 为了方便调试,查看,先设置好Hilog public static final HiLogLabel loglabel = new HiLogLabel(HiLog.LOG_APP,0 ...

  2. pipeline脚本管理

    目录 一.代码仓库 二.远程拉取 一.代码仓库 1.使用gitlab做pipeline脚本的存储,新建一个仓库 2.新建文件,把代码放进去 脚本名可以按照规律填写,环境_应用名_类型,例如:test_ ...

  3. SWPUCTF 2019 pwn writeup

    来做一下以前比赛的题目,下面两个题目都可以在buu复现(感谢赵总). SWPUCTF_2019_login 32位程序,考点是bss段上的格式化字符串.用惯onegadgets了,而对于32位程序来说 ...

  4. 【web】sqli-labs学习

    第一页 1~4预备知识(基于错误的注入)   几个常用函数: 1. version()--MySQL 版本 2. user()--数据库用户名 3. database()--数据库名 4. @@dat ...

  5. 在eclipse打开jsp文件变成文本的解决:

    在eclipse打开jsp文件变成文本的解决: ------原因:可能是不小心删除某些组件等等一些操作 1,考虑一下是否还有插件jsp 编辑器组件 选择内部编辑器[在下面选择 JSP Editor]- ...

  6. Django-利用LogEntry生成操作历史

    在开发测试平台的时候,虽然对某些关键功能做了权限设置,但毕竟是公司多人使用,有些数据的配置可能不小心被他人修改但未告知其他使用者,造成了诸多不便.所以决定开发一个操作历史表,可以方便查看数据地改动. ...

  7. CF330A Cakeminator 题解

    Content 有一个 \(r\) 行 \(c\) 列的矩形蛋糕,由 \(r\times c\) 块 \(1\times 1\) 的蛋糕组成,其中有几块蛋糕上有一些草莓.你不喜欢吃草莓,又想吃得很爽, ...

  8. microsoft project 出现不能保存为xls文件时可以按照如下方法解决

    工具->选项->安全性

  9. 5款超实用的.NET性能分析工具

    虽然.NET框架号称永远不会发生内存泄漏,原因是引入了内存回收机制.但在实际应用中,往往我们分配了对象但没有释放指向该对象的引用,导致对象永远无法释放.最常见的情况就是给对象添加了事件处理函数,但当不 ...

  10. python 学生信息管理系统

    python与数据库的例子 初始化数据库 链接数据库创建库和表并插入数据 init.py import pymysql sql_base='create database school;' sql_t ...